To find out your ring size wrap a piece of string, or a narrow strip of paper, around the base of the finger you want to measure. Make sure you can slide the string, or paper, easily over your knuckle.
Use a pen to mark where the end of the string meets the string wrapped around the finger. This bit might be easier if you get someone to help you.
Using a ruler measure the length of the string from the starting point to the pen mark in millimetres.
Check the measurement against the chart below to find your ring size.
Where two sizes are given in the chart below, such as P-Q, this corresponds to a finger size that falls between two meansurements, in this example between 56.23mm and 57.49mm.
The best time of day to measure your fingers is at the end of the day, because then they are at their biggest. Your fingers are at their smallest when they are cold so try to avoid measuring them at that time.
